Sheet rolling process

Roll forming is the activity of shaping the sheet and turning it into sections such as profile cans, pipes, etc. During this process, the thickness of the sheet does not change, and then the continuation of this operation takes place at a certain temperature. . The products produced in this process are usually curved and are done with the angle of the bending lines at 90 degrees. As we said, after this process, the thickness of the sheet remains the same; But in the curved parts, the thickness is usually less. The roll forming machine has rollers that reduce the thickness of the sheet if needed. The temperature of the working environment does not affect the work process. But it is necessary to heat the created bending lines before they are placed on the forming roll to prevent the color from cracking.

Forming format templates

In the aviation industry: to cover the interior parts of airplanes and spacecraft In agriculture and animal husbandry: for planting containers and pots and greenhouses, in animal enclosures, in parts of agricultural machinery and machine covers. In architecture, to produce models and prototypes In the automotive industry: for the production of internal parts of cars, internal parts of heavy and semi-heavy machines, for parts of bicycles, scooters and the like

In the construction industry: for the production of PVC panels, false ceilings, doors, windows and...

in Food industry: for the production of pastry molds and their packaging In computer accessories: to produce keyboards, frames, frames and other computer peripherals In the film industry: for the production of computer models and special plastic clothing In medicine: for the production of masks, packaging of ampoules and pills and medicines, wheelchair parts, dentistry, prostheses, etc.
